STANDARD DATA: Seats 2. Gross wt. 2,000. Empty wt. 1,150. Fuel capacity 57-85.
PERFORMANCE: Top cruise mph 220. Cruise mph 210. Stall mph 60. Climb rate 1,800-3,000 fpm. Ceiling 24,000′. Range 1,200 sm.

From Williston, Florida, this gull-wing homebuilt is a good performer with a snappy 120°-per-second roll rate. With miserly fuel management, the company claims the Tango has a west-to-east coast-to-coast range.
